Samsung has confirmed the launch of a new tablet, but it isn’t the flagship S series tablet. Rather, it’s a more affordable tablet made for entertainment and productivity needs. The launch date of the Galaxy Tab A11+ has now been announced, along with some of its key highlights. Here’s all you need to know.
All about the Samsung Galaxy Tab A11+
The Galaxy Tab A11+ will likely be sold alongside the existing Galaxy A11. It’s confirmed to launch next week. It will go on sale from November 28 in online and offline markets across India. While there’s no confirmation on the price, rumours suggest that it will be an affordable tablet, priced at around Rs 20,000.
As for its features, the Galaxy Tab A11+ may have a minimalistic design, featuring a metal build and a single camera on the rear. It may boast an 11-inch TFT display with a WXGA+ pixel resolution. It’s also expected to have 90Hz refresh rate support for smooth scrolling.
Performance-wise, the tablet may get the MediaTek MT8775 chipset, paired with up to 8GB RAM and 256GB internal storage. The tablet supports up to 2TB of expandable storage via a microSD card slot.

Two of the most notable features of the tablet could be the inclusion of AI features and a large 7,025mAh battery. The tablet may get Circle to Search, Solve Math feature in Notes, and more. It’s unclear if the tablet will get any fast charging support.
